A major BBC presence in the North will attract not just other producers; it will stimulate and attract a huge range of media-related activity from advertising to design, video games to music and new media not yet invented.
Media City:UK has 200 acres of space in and around an established waterfront with space for the BBC and other major broadcasters, space for big media corporations and a myriad of smaller creative businesses.
Affordable space and support will be provided for independents, ICT and creative businesses to interact, expand and flourish. Universities and skills providers across the North of England have been brought together to provide research, training and education to stimulate the competitiveness of creative industries within Media City:UK
Media City:UK would deliver...
£1.5bn to the regional economy.
Employment opportunities for 15,500 people.
700,000 sq m (over 7m sq ft) of new and refurbished floorspace for business, retail and residential property.
1,500 trainee posts per year.
Space for 1,150 creative and related businesses.
The creation of over £225m per annum in additional net value added.
